**The Role**
Embedded in the late stage drug project teams you will play a leading role in supporting global clinical teams in finding and structuring clinical information for late stage drug development decisions. The position sits within our Information Practice unit who drives optimal use and value of clinical information and scientific knowledge retention for better informed decision-making in clinical development.
V&I Biometrics consists of information, statistical and programming experts for drug development in phase II and beyond. You will be part of a truly global team alongside some of the most respected specialists in the industry.
**Responsibilities**
As a strategic information expert embedded within dynamic drug project teams, you will lead the delivery of information that clinical teams need to make decisions in the drug development process.
You will use a variety of information sources such as scientific literature, competitive intelligence, internal and external clinical trial databases and techniques such as specialist information search and analysis, data visualization and benchmarking to extract and present key relevant information.
You will be accountable for full Information Practice delivery scope in one or more drug projects by own contribution and leadership of other information practice staff, partners and suppliers. You will also be accountable for proactive development and execution of the Project Information Strategy, providing foresight into what information will be needed to support upcoming drug project needs to achieve goals and milestones, and to drive re-use of information assets and clinical data.
Significant areas for contribution are:
- Support decision-making in clinical design, submission and interpretation by identifying, extracting and presenting back meaningful facts and data via internal and external information sources
- Enable quality decisions by providing comprehensive access to key decisions and rationale for study designs and project milestones from phase II and throughout the project life cycle, helping the organization to grow and maintain scientific knowledge
